When baking, food placed on the bottom rack of the oven may cook faster; however, it may cook too fast, and burn. When broiling, food placed on the top rack of the oven will cook faster, but will need careful watching to prevent burning.

The purpose of the broiler pan rack in an oven is to allow food to be cooked close to the heat source, which helps in browning and crisping the food quickly. It is used effectively by placing the food on the rack and adjusting the oven setting to broil, which cooks the food evenly and gives it a nice sear on the outside.

To broil food in the oven, set the oven to the broil setting and place the food on the top rack. The broil setting uses high heat from the top heating element to cook the food quickly. Keep an eye on the food as it cooks to prevent burning.

A conventional oven cooks your food with out air circulation. Where as a convection oven has a fan which allows the air to flow around and cooks your food faster and more evenly.
